Richard Harris

Dr. Richard Harris has been an Arize member for over 30 years. He has served on the Arize Board of Directors since May 2014 and is currently its chair. Before joining the board, he served for eight years on the Arize supervisory committee and chaired that committee for four years. Dr. Harris retired after over 37 years of service with Raytheon and its predecessors, where he held positions in systems engineering, program management, and business area management. He obtained a Bachelor of Science degree in mathematics from Wichita State University and MS and Ph.D. degrees in mathematics from New Mexico State University. After retirement, he was a mathematics instructor at Penn State University for four years. He currently volunteers with Centre Volunteers in Medicine and the Community Emergency Response Team (CERT) and has served as a Sunday school teacher at Mt. Nittany United Methodist Church for over 20 years. He resides in Centre County.

Arize Federal Credit Union

Arize is dedicated to providing products and services for the financial well-being of members and committed to extending the credit union advantage to individuals, businesses, and organizations in Central PA. Arize is a not-for-profit voluntary financial cooperative located in State College, PA. We are owned by our members and governed by those members through an elected, volunteer Board of Directors. Anyone who lives, works, worships, attends school, or volunteers in Centre or Huntingdon Counties is eligible to belong the Credit Union.
